🔋

The LiFePO4 Revolution

The core shift in the industry today is the adoption of Lithium Iron Phosphate (LiFePO4) batteries. Unlike older lead-acid or Ni-Cd batteries, LiFePO4 provides over 2,000 charge cycles, superior thermal stability, and deep discharge capabilities, making solar safety lights viable in extreme climates from the Middle East to Scandinavia.

📡

AI & IoT Connectivity

The next generation of safety lights will feature Zigbee, LoRa, or 5G connectivity, allowing facility managers to monitor battery health and light output remotely. Smart dimming algorithms will optimize power based on real-time weather forecasts.

☀️

Mono-PERC Efficiency

Transitioning from polycrystalline to High-Efficiency Mono-crystalline PERC panels. This allows for smaller footprint lights that generate 22% more power, even in overcast conditions or low-light winter months.

🛡️

Adaptive Sensing (PIR/Microwave)

Advanced dual-technology sensors minimize false triggers while ensuring instant 100% brightness when motion is detected. This is critical for preventing unauthorized access and ensuring worker visibility in hazardous zones.

⚙️

Modular Durability

IP66 and IK10 rated aluminum housings designed for a 10-year lifespan. Modular designs allow for "Right-to-Repair" battery swaps, significantly lowering the total cost of ownership (TCO) for large-scale projects.

Q: How do solar safety lights perform during consecutive cloudy days?

A: Our systems are engineered with "Autonomy Days" (usually 3-5 nights). By using high-capacity LiFePO4 batteries and smart power management (PWM/MPPT controllers), the light automatically adjusts its brightness to conserve energy while ensuring critical safety illumination never fails.

Q: What is the lifespan of the LED and the solar panel?

A: We use premium Sanan or Bridgelux LED chips with a L70 lifespan of 50,000 hours. Our Mono-crystalline solar panels are rated for 25 years with less than 20% power degradation over that period.
